A Peel fisherman-turned-actor is back on the boats in a new film out later this year.
Francis McGee worked on fishing boats in Peel before turning to acting, starring in productions such as Kin.
His latest film, Rose of Nevada, tells the story of an ill-fated fishing boat in Cornwall - and will be out in the UK from Friday, April 24.
